Message type: E = Error
Message class: CL_COM_WCB_APRVL_MSG - Messages for Web Channel Builder Approval Process
Message number: 000
Message text: Workflow with ID &1 does not exist

The SAP error message CL_COM_WCB_APRVL_MSG000 indicates that a workflow with a specific ID does not exist in the system. This can occur in various scenarios, such as when trying to access a workflow that has been deleted, not properly configured, or when there is a mismatch in the workflow ID being referenced. Causes: Non-existent Workflow ID: The workflow ID you are trying to access does not exist in the system. Deleted Workflow: The workflow may have been deleted or not activated. Incorrect Configuration: The workflow might not be properly configured or activated in the system. Transport Issues: If the workflow was transported from another system, it may not have been transported correctly. Authorization Issues: The user may not have the necessary authorizations to view or execute the workflow. Solutions: Verify Workflow ID: Check the workflow ID you are using to ensure it is correct.
